Before embarking on your journey‚ it’s essential to understand what modular homes are. Unlike traditional homes‚ modular homes are built in sections (modules) in a factory setting and then transported to the site for assembly. These homes are constructed following the same building codes and standards as site-built homes‚ offering durability and customization.
The first step in building your modular home is to find the perfect piece of land. Here are the key considerations:
Choose a location that meets your lifestyle needs. Consider proximity to schools‚ workplaces‚ healthcare‚ and recreational areas.
Determine how much land you need based on your home design and any future expansions. Check local zoning laws to ensure your intended use of the land is permitted.
Verify the availability of essential utilities such as water‚ electricity‚ and sewage. Assess accessibility to roads and ensure that your site can accommodate delivery trucks for modular components.
Conduct a soil test to ensure it can support your home’s foundation. Research any environmental regulations that may affect construction.

Once your design is finalized and your manufacturer is selected‚ site preparation begins:
Clear the land of any obstacles‚ and ensure the ground is level for the foundation.
Your modular home will require a foundation. This could be a crawl space‚ slab‚ or basement‚ depending on design and soil conditions.
Once the modules are built‚ they will be transported to your site. The assembly process usually takes a few days‚ depending on the complexity of the design.
After installation‚ you will need to undergo final inspections to ensure everything is up to code. Once approved‚ you can start moving into your new home!
